Verified facts

What the public records show

CMS Open Payments records show Seth M Ruggles, DO received $42.21 in general payments during 2025 across 2 reported records.

ABBVIE INC. accounted for 100.0% of that reported general-payment amount.

The Open Payments records used for this analysis explicitly named 2 associated products.

ABBVIE INC. reported payments to this doctor in 2025. Across the 2025 Open Payments General Payment records loaded for this analysis, that same reporting entity reported ARMOUR THYROID as an associated drug or biological on 50 records involving 11 distinct recipient NPIs. Public Medicare Part D data also shows 20 claims for Armour Thyroid by this doctor in 2024.

ABBVIE INC. reported payments to this doctor in 2025. Across the 2025 Open Payments General Payment records loaded for this analysis, that same reporting entity reported CREON as an associated drug or biological on 91561 records involving 20616 distinct recipient NPIs. Public Medicare Part D data also shows 20 claims for Creon by this doctor in 2024.

ABBVIE INC. reported payments to this doctor in 2025. Across the 2025 Open Payments General Payment records loaded for this analysis, that same reporting entity reported SYNTHROID as an associated drug or biological on 10655 records involving 4881 distinct recipient NPIs. Public Medicare Part D data also shows 38 claims for Synthroid by this doctor in 2024.

These records do not establish that a payment influenced prescribing or medical care.
